Web1 de nov. de 2024 · Germans positioned allied Japanese as “honorary Aryans” to establish a level of acceptance. Law describes the German-Japanese alliance as an ideological and cultural partnership that could not survive from a practical standpoint and over a distance of 9,000 kilometers. Little travel or communication occurred between the two countries. WebWorld War II formally began on September 1, 1939 when Germany invaded Poland without a formal declaration of war. In support of their mutual defense treaty obligations with Poland, France and Great Britain issued ultimatums to Hitler for the immediate withdrawal of German forces from Poland. WebUnited States declaration of war on Germany (1941) On December 11, 1941, the United States Congress declared war on Germany ( Pub. L. 77–331, Sess. 1, ch. 564, 55 Stat. 796 ), hours after Germany declared war on the United States after the attack on Pearl Harbor by the Empire of Japan. [1] The vote was 88–0 in the Senate and 393–0 in the ...
